Output e6ae2280d8f25b3439bee62fdcadb004c40f78cd52ae566a72a7f8fe6b0a87fe:31

value
100628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 367ae10c81faa62583b544ad26e4051f002bd823 OP_EQUAL
address
36f5ch5wayyL9mLa7ENHAEvgzumsYoB7np
transaction
e6ae2280d8f25b3439bee62fdcadb004c40f78cd52ae566a72a7f8fe6b0a87fe
spent
true